  5. New Jersey law authorizes the Division of State Police to make available to the public over the Internet information about certain sex offenders required to register under Megan's Law. The sex offender Internet registry law can be found in the New Jersey Code at 2C:7-12 to -19.

  6. May 24, 2018 · There are approximately 850,000 registered sex offenders in the United States. On NSOPW, you can search by name, state, ZIP code or a specific address (and radius). A name search will produce a list of all sex offenders with that name anywhere in the United States.
